A children's television program broadcast by the recognized terrorist organization Hamas welcomed child viewers to decide the fate of a thieving pink bunny, whom the children sentenced to having his hand chopped off for his crime.
The programming is being publicized by the Middle East Media Research Institute, which has posted the video on its website.
The latest excerpt is from the Hamas children's show called "The Pioneers of Tomorrow," and aired on Al-Aqsa television on July 11, MEMRI said.

In the opening scene a character dressed as Satan tempts Assud the Bunny into stealing a few monetary bills from his father, while Assud begs "God" to let his dad sleep through the theft.

After the drama unfolds, the scene shifts to a room where Assud is seated and a girl named Saraa acts as television host, fielding calls from child viewers.

In the excerpt, compiled by MEMRI, the comments of three child viewers can be heard.

Hamas, which won a majority in parliament in January 2006 elections, officially is considered a terrorist organization by the U.S. government. As WND reported, a prominent Hamas leader recently was captured on video boasting of using children, women and the elderly as human shields in its firefights with Israeli soldiers.
